Duke Longitudinal Urologic Surgery Patient Outcome Database
The proposed project is aimed to build a Duke University-specific longitudinal urologic surgery database. It will be used as the main resource to support future research within Urology and Duke University.
Specifically, the database will be used for the following future studies. (i) To characterize the biomarkers/protein signature associated with urological diseases; (ii) To clarify the clinical role of the risk factors and their interactions for early detection and optimized treatment of urological diseases, and improvement of post-treatment quality of life; (iii) To develop algorithms and nomograms to accurately predict the outcome of urological diseases.
Retrospective review of subjects data prior to Institutional Review Board approval and prospective review of data on those consented after Institutional Review Board approval.
